本文将着重讲述深入双辽ios软件专业开发的高效开发技巧,将主要从以下五个方面来进行讲解:
1. 如何优雅地进行代码管理;
2. 如何进行高效的界面设计和用户交互;
3. 如何使用自动化测试来保障代码质量;
4. 如何从开发者角度出发进行应用性能优化;
5. 如何完善地进行应用发布和运维管理。
通过本文的学习,相信读者能够更好地掌握ios软件专业开发技巧,让自己的开发效率和开发质量得到提升。
1. 优雅的代码管理
一份好的代码管理是保障代码可读性和可维护性的基础。在深入双辽ios软件专业开发中,代码管理方式至关重要。首先,我们需要将代码进行版本控制,采用Git等版本管理工具进行团队协作和代码的持续迭代。其次,代码中尽量使用可维护、易扩展、可复用的设计模式,同时遵循一定的代码规范,如命名规范、函数设计等,以方便日后代码的维护和修改。
2. 高效的界面设计和用户交互
ios软件是以用户为中心的应用,良好的界面设计和用户交互是保障用户体验的关键。在深入双辽ios软件专业开发中,我们需要了解并掌握ios应用的各种UI组件和界面布局方式,同时尽量在视觉和交互方面做到简洁、清晰和符合用户使用习惯。此外,不断优化应用在不同设备上的兼容性,加强应用的适配是提高ios应用体验的重要手段。
3. 自动化测试保障代码质量
在深入双辽ios软件专业开发中,我们需要时刻保持对代码质量的高度关注。自动化测试是保障代码质量的重要一环。应该将测试工作充分融入到开发过程中,采用TDD和BDD等方法,及时发现和修复代码中潜藏的问题。此外,对于一些重要的或容易出错的功能,如网络请求、用户数据处理等,建议采用Mock测试等技术进行有针对性的测试。
4. 应用性能优化
在深入双辽ios软件专业开发中,应用性能优化是一项不可或缺的工作。通过优化应用的启动速度、请求响应速度、内存占用和CPU占用等方面的性能指标,从而提高应用的用户体验和稳定性。同时应该注意避免过度优化,以避免牺牲可读性和可维护性。
5. 应用发布和运维管理
深入双辽ios软件专业的应用发布和运维管理同样是至关重要的。应该通过各种发布和分发渠道,如App Store、企业内部分发等,将应用推向最终用户。同时,建立健全的应用运维体系,包括日志监控、性能监控、故障处理等,保障应用的稳定运行和高效维护。
深入双辽ios软件专业开发需要具备丰富的技术知识和健全的工作流程。除了以上五个方面外,我们还需要注重与团队合作、独立思考和持续的学习。只有不断学习和实践,才能在ios开发的道路上走得更远。
本文主要介绍深入双辽ios软件专业开发,揭秘高效开发技巧的相关内容。通过深入了解ios开发的流程和原理,可以让开发者更加高效地完成项目,同时也可以避免一些常见的错误和问题。
1. 安装配置环境
在进行ios开发前,首先需要安装和配置一些必要的环境和工具。这包括Xcode、iOS SDK、CocoaPods等,这些环境和工具都是必不可少的。本段主要介绍以上工具的具体安装和使用方法,并解决常见的环境配置问题。
2. 开发流程和技巧
在进行ios开发时,需要遵守一定的开发流程,包括需求分析、UI设计、编码、测试等阶段。同时,开发者需要掌握一些具体的开发技巧,如代码规范、调试技巧、版本控制等。本段主要介绍以上流程和技巧的实际应用,以及相关的注意事项和解决方法。
3. 高效调试和优化
在进行ios开发时,经常会遇到各种各样的问题,包括崩溃、卡顿、内存泄漏等。针对以上问题,开发者需要掌握一些高效的调试和优化方法,以提高应用的稳定性和性能。本段介绍一些常见问题的排查方法和优化方案,并给出实际的案例分析。
4. 前沿技术和趋势
随着移动互联网的发展,ios开发的技术和趋势也在不断更新和改变。开发者需要不断学习和探索前沿技术,跟随潮流更新自己的技能和知识储备。本段主要介绍一些热门技术和趋势,如Swift语言、AR/VR技术、AI应用等。
5. iOS开发中的常见问题和解决方案
在实际开发中,开发者经常会遇到各种各样的问题,如布局问题、网络请求、数据持久化等。本段列出了一些常见问题和解决方案,帮助开发者更好地应对这些问题。
本文从安装配置环境、开发流程和技巧、高效调试和优化、前沿技术和趋势、常见问题和解决方案等方面深入介绍了双辽ios软件专业开发的相关内容。通过系统学习和实践,可以让开发者更加高效地完成项目,提升自己的职业竞争力。